- Secured the exhaust pipes to the head. No numbers were given for torque values, but the bots aren't all accessible to a socket (and torque wrench) anyway. So I just tightened them down about as tight as I could. - Attached the lower exhausts to the upper. - Attached the 4 springs (photo 1) and ran safety wire through them in case they fail (which I hear they do sometimes). That way the springs stay in place and the pipes won't accidentally slide apart. - The thing to the right of the springs (in photo 1) is the inlet bung for the smoke system, which I also plumbed tonight (see next page). - Photo 2 is the fiberglass part of the minor repair I did last night. - And photo 3 is my punch list of things to do, which is getting shorter! |
